Tahith Chong is closing in on a return as he continues his recovery from injury.

According to the official Manchester United website, the Manchester United starlet is on track after having to return from his loan spell at Birmingham City, where he was getting first team minutes under his belt.

United say that Chong is, “still a few weeks away from being able to join with full training again but this is clearly a positive step in the right direction as he continues his rehabilitation.”

The Netherlands youngster returned to United for his recovery and Birmingham City manager Lee Bowyer has spoken of his determination to welcome back Chong.

However, there was an understanding that, once Chong had received the appropriate treatment he could return to Birmingham City for the remainder of the campaign, as per Birmingham Live. That means this news could come as a boost for the 17th placed Championship side.

Stretty News believes that Chong could return to Birmingham has early as Monday and after two weeks of assessment, they hope he will be ready for game time.

Bowyer also signed Teden Mengi on loan for the remainder of the season and the defender has made six appearances for his new club.
